首页 > 技术文章 > 安装 Python 虚拟环境 (Linux)

zoneofmine 2019-06-23 18:29 原文

 

我的 Ubuntu 18.04 预安装了 python 3.6,但是没有安装 pip,所以先进行安装:

apt-get install python-pip

 

1. 安装虚拟环境所需包:

pip install virtualenv
pip install virtualenvwrapper

其中第二个包是对第一个包中命令的封装,因为其命令太复杂,不易操作。

 

虽然安装完毕,但是还是无法使用命令,需先进行以下操作:

建立存放虚拟环境的目录:

mkdir $HOME/.virtualenvs

 

设置环境变量,在~/.bashrc 文件中添加如下两行:

export WORKON_HOME=$HOME/.virtualenvs
source /usr/local/bin/virtualenvwrapper.sh

 

用source命令使刚才的修改立即生效:

source ~/.bashrc

 

至此virtualenv相关的命令已经可以使用了。

 

2. 创建虚拟环境

mkvirtualenv your_name

 

3. 开始使用虚拟环境

workon your_name

 

4. 退出虚拟环境

deactivate

 

5. 删除虚拟环境

rmvirtualenv your_name

 

6. 查看当前用的哪个Python

which python

 

7. 查看已安装的包

pip list

 

推荐阅读